How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Berkeley?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Berkeley Studio Apartments | $2,188 | $748 | $4,010 |
| Berkeley 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,710 | $765 | $7,763 |
| Berkeley 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,445 | $780 | $10,000+ |
| Berkeley 3 Bedroom Apartments | $3,256 | $850 | $9,712 |
| Berkeley 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,129 | $845 | $10,000+ |
| Berkeley 5 Bedroom Apartments | $3,334 | $1,135 | $10,000+ |
| Berkeley 6 Bedroom Apartments | $1,849 | $1,030 | $10,000+ |
